 Warehouse*Minder - Enterprise-level ERP system
Warehouse Minder is a universal accounting system for enterprises and medium size businesses, that belongs to *Minder products family. This system is a property of an Australian company “Barcoding & Data Collection Systems Pty Limited” (http://www.barcoding.com.au). System allows real-time accounting, storing and moving of products in warehouses. Almost the whole system is designed to operate with barcode scanners - log in and log out from the system, operating with most of screens of the system, activation some of business processes in system etc. Minder is integrated with very powerful ERP NetSuite and allows data exchange in real time tracking incoming and outgoing warehouse product units. Update system can work both in automatic and in on-demand (manual) mode. System is designed with requirement to work on PC and different PDAs/HandHelds and to be platform-independent.
Among other Minder’s advantages one of most important is that it allows to work in off-line mode. User doesn’t feel the difference, but all his on-screen actions are stored in internal database and all of them are applied as soon as System Administrator turns on internet connection. Minder’ clients like this options since they feel more comfortable when they open internet gates for server only few times per day and only when it’s required – this helps them to decrease external access to their local network as much as possible. It’s also good to know that Minder won’t send tons of unnecessary bytes trough internet and will only make synchronizing of recently changed records.
